Salaheddine Aoudj is a scholar working on Water Science and Technology, Biomedical Engineering and Materials Chemistry. According to data from OpenAlex, Salaheddine Aoudj has authored 13 papers receiving a total of 409 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Water Science and Technology, 4 papers in Biomedical Engineering and 3 papers in Materials Chemistry. Recurrent topics in Salaheddine Aoudj’s work include Fluoride Effects and Removal (4 papers), Advanced Photocatalysis Techniques (3 papers) and Silicon Nanostructures and Photoluminescence (2 papers). Salaheddine Aoudj is often cited by papers focused on Fluoride Effects and Removal (4 papers), Advanced Photocatalysis Techniques (3 papers) and Silicon Nanostructures and Photoluminescence (2 papers). Salaheddine Aoudj collaborates with scholars based in Algeria and France. Salaheddine Aoudj's co-authors include Nadjib Drouiche, K. Bensadok, Nadia Abdi, H. Grib, N. Mameri, M. Hecini, A. Khelifa, Mourad Amara, Houria Hamitouche and Hocine Boutoumi and has published in prestigious journals such as Separation and Purification Technology, Journal of Physics and Chemistry of Solids and Sustainability.
